Poor service
Went in at 7am asked for an egg sandwich. The short order cook told me he would not make me eggs because he just put eggs onto the buffet.Considering I've been going there for 2 years I was very disappointed.The cooks always look annoyed when you ask them to make things a certain way. I asked for a grilled cheese and they made it in the broiler.When I told them that's not how you make a grilled cheese they did not want to hear it.I understand that they are not from this country and maybe do not know how certain things are made. But if a customer asks you for their food to made a certain way they should do it.Also, the buffet breakfast is OK. The problem is they put tomatoes in EVERYTHING.This may be a common practice in a South American breakfast but not here in the U.S. The pizza is great for only $1.00.Good but not GREAT.

Great Pizza near the Garden
Unassuming little place with Great pizza.. hot food by the pound too.. but I can only speak for the pizza which was amazing.. the place also has an upstairs seating area and has a nice selection of beer in the case.. Sierra Nevada pale ale only $2.50 a bottle.. so before your next knick or ranger game stop in you wont be dissapointed..
